The Opportunity

We are seeking a stellar individual for a high-impact role focused on defining monetization strategy within Adobe's Creativity and Productivity business segment (historically referred to as Digital Media and home to such premier products as Creative Cloud, Acrobat, Photoshop, Illustrator and Firefly). We are a highly visible team responsible for making strategic recommendations that have a significant financial impact.

Our team leads development and refinement of Adobe's monetization strategy, including monetization of GenAI and emerging agentic capabilities across segments and routes-to-market. We do this by driving initiatives that optimize new and existing offerings via product innovation, product line determination, business model refinement, and changes to offering and pricing strategy.

As such, the right candidate will find this to be a strong foundation for growth and an outstanding opportunity to have a material impact on the business.

What You'll Do

This particular role will focus on opportunities within the Firefly Enterprise (FFE) portfolio of products, which focuses on providing enterprises creative workflow automation and brand management solutions which leverage innovative GenAi and agentic solutions and deploy novel revenue models. Work will involve developing pricing and packaging strategies for new products, with a key focus on expanding beyond our established seat subscription revenue model. This may involve the following activities:
  • Support defining and optimizing monetization strategy for FFE products, including determining the right revenue model, price metric, price point, and packaging.
  • Continuously determine how to best monetize newly developed features, adding them to our credit rate cards where necessary.
  • Perform statistical analysis on empirical data (sales, usage, etc.)
  • Develop financial models that simulate customer behavior and project costs to complete scenario analysis that estimates the impact of proposals on market penetration, company revenues and margin.
  • Develop and present proposals that articulate the strategy and return-on-investment in order to acquire executive approval.
  • Develop and conduct qualitative customer research.
  • Design and complete quantitative market research including one or more of the following research methods: Build-Your-Own Conjoint, Discrete Choice Conjoint, Gabor-Granger.

We also ensure smooth execution of our proposals.
  • Engage with engineering, finance, and operational teams to ensure that proposed monetization strategies can be implemented within existing quote-to-cash systems, balancing proposals between theoretical monetization potential vs. operational complexity and practicality
  • Collaborate with Product Management and Product Marketing teams to define product roadmaps to better support monetization goals
  • Set guidelines for direct sales, develop sales plays and training as appropriate.
  • Complete post-mortems to ensure proposals are successful and/or refine.

Expected Pay Range:
Our compensation reflects the cost of labor across several U.S. geographic markets, and we pay differently based on those defined markets. The U.S. pay range for this position is $105,300 -- $205,150 annually. Pay within this range varies by work location and may also depend on job-related knowledge, skills, and experience. Your recruiter can share more about the specific salary range for the job location during the hiring process.

In California, the pay range for this position is $141,700 - $205,150

At Adobe, for sales roles starting salaries are expressed as total target compensation (TTC = base + commission), and short-term incentives are in the form of sales commission plans. Non-sales roles starting salaries are expressed as base salary and short-term incentives are in the form of the Annual Incentive Plan (AIP).

In addition, certain roles may be eligible for long-term incentives in the form of a new hire equity award.
